Levonadifloxacin Dosage in Adults with Impaired Renal Function
For adults with impaired renal function, levonadifloxacin dosage should be adjusted based on creatinine clearance, with no adjustment needed for CrCl ≥50 mL/min, but reduced frequency for CrCl <50 mL/min to avoid drug accumulation. 1
Specific Dosing Recommendations
The recommended dosage adjustments for levonadifloxacin in adults with renal impairment are:
| Creatinine Clearance | Dosing Recommendation |
|---|---|
| ≥50 mL/min | No adjustment necessary - standard dosing |
| 20-49 mL/min | Initial standard dose, then 250-500 mg every 24 hours |
| 10-19 mL/min | Initial standard dose, then 250-500 mg every 48 hours |
| Hemodialysis or CAPD | Initial standard dose, then 250-500 mg every 48 hours |
Pharmacokinetic Rationale
The dosage adjustment in renal impairment is necessary because:
- Levonadifloxacin, like other fluoroquinolones, is primarily eliminated by the kidneys 2
- In renal impairment, drug clearance is reduced, leading to potential accumulation and toxicity 1
- The plasma elimination half-life increases from 6-8 hours in normal renal function to much longer in renal impairment 2
Important Clinical Considerations
Initial Loading Dose
- The initial loading dose remains unchanged regardless of renal function to rapidly achieve therapeutic levels 1, 3
- This approach ensures adequate peak concentrations for concentration-dependent killing of bacteria 4
Maintenance Dosing
- After the initial dose, the frequency of administration should be adjusted based on creatinine clearance 3
- This prevents drug accumulation while maintaining adequate therapeutic levels 1
Hemodialysis Patients
- For patients on hemodialysis, administer levonadifloxacin after the dialysis session 1
- Hemodialysis can remove a significant amount of the drug, with reported reduction ratios of approximately 24% 5
Monitoring Recommendations
- Monitor renal function regularly during treatment, especially in critically ill patients with fluctuating renal function 6
- For severe infections in patients with renal impairment, consider using the higher end of the dosing range while maintaining the extended interval based on creatinine clearance 1
Common Pitfalls to Avoid
- Underdosing the initial dose - the loading dose should remain standard regardless of renal function to rapidly achieve therapeutic levels 1
- Failure to reassess renal function during treatment, which can result in inadequate dosage adjustments
- Not administering post-dialysis in hemodialysis patients, which can result in significant drug removal and subtherapeutic levels 5
- Overlooking drug interactions that may further impair renal clearance of levonadifloxacin
